1\. Enter `RTP` in the display filter in Wireshark when the capture is open.
2\. Now select an RTP packet in any stream and click on the menu option `Telephony`.
3\. Go to `RTP`>`Stream Analysis` and click on `Save Payload` button.
4\. Change the format to `.au` and choose a name (lets say `test.au`) and location for your file.
5\. Play it using your favorite audio player.
OR
5\. Run the following command to convert the `.au` file to `.wav` if you like `.wav` files better: `sox test.au -V -t wav -b 16 -c 2 test.wav`
